Event description
Employee amputates hand when caught in shear, requires surge
Investigation abstract
At 12:07 p.m. on May 19, 2021, an employee working as a machinist for a sheet metal and metal work fabricator was operating a NTM Panel Machine. The employee was using the metal shear machine to fabricate some panels. The employer had not assigned the employee this task. The employee placed his left hand in the danger zone and came in contact with the blades. There was no immediate supervisor and employee was experienced in operating the machine. The machine was not properly guarded. The employee was hospitalized to treat an amputated hand. Due to the employer's quick response, the employee has gained 99% recovery with full movement to his hand no bone loss or permanent amputation.
